主要成果:
- 诸如赫斯佩里丁,佛洛,莱科和西利宾之类的植物化学物质调节关键信号通路 (NF-κB,Nrf2,PI3K/Akt).
- 这些化合物还影响DNA甲基化和基因素乙化,恢复基因表达恒常性.
结论:
- 植物化学物质在通过抗氧化,抗炎和表观遗传作用来控制慢性疾病方面显示出显著的潜力.
- 临床翻译受到生物可用性和配方问题的阻碍,需要进一步的人体试验和整合性研究设计.

Epigenetic Regulation
3.7K
Epigenetic changes alter the physical structure of the DNA without changing the genetic sequence and often regulate whether genes are turned on or off. This regulation ensures that each cell produces only proteins necessary for its function. For example, proteins that promote bone growth are not produced in muscle cells. Epigenetic mechanisms play an essential role in healthy development. Conversely, precisely regulated epigenetic mechanisms are disrupted in diseases like cancer.

Spreading of Chromatin Modifications
9.3K
The histone proteins in the nucleosomes are post-translationally modified (PTM) to increase or decrease access to DNA. The commonly observed PTMs are methylation, acetylation, phosphorylation, and ubiquitination of lysine amino acids in the histone H3 tail region. These histone modifications have specific meaning for the cell. Hence, they are called "histone code". The protein complex involved in histone modification is termed as "reader-writer" complex.

Inheritance of Chromatin Structures
7.2K
Epigenetics is the study of inherited changes in a cell's phenotype without changing the DNA sequences. It provides a form of memory for the differential gene expression pattern to maintain cell lineage, position-effect variegation, dosage compensation, and maintenance of chromatin structures such as telomeres and centromeres. Histone Modification
15.9K
The histone proteins have a flexible N-terminal tail extending out from the nucleosome. These histone tails are often subjected to post-translational modifications such as acetylation, methylation, phosphorylation, and ubiquitination. Particular combinations of these modifications form “histone codes” that influence the chromatin folding and tissue-specific gene expression.
